Abstract
A kind of adjustable special measuring tool of radial angle for turbine blade installation is related to a kind of special measuring tool for turbine blade installation.Purpose is when solving the problems, such as turbine blade installation for measuring the poor universality of the measurer of radially installed angle.The utility model measurer is made of blade, end ruler and positioning rule;The second straight pin that can be realized positioning rule rotation with its clearance fit is provided in the second cylinder pin hole in the middle part of positioning rule, first straight pin there are two being vertically arranged in positioning rule, the end of the first straight pin is arranged with ball bearing to contact positioning with the outer rim of brush disk respectively.The measurer can guarantee the uniform specification of blade, and quickly and accurately pick out unqualified blade, which can adapt to the blade of different radially installed angles, not need to match multiple measurers, versatility is good.The utility model is suitable for installation turbine blade.

It the present embodiment measurer application method and has the beneficial effect that
When turbine blade is installed, radial blade position line is drawn first on brush disk, is with one of position line
Starting point places first blade as rule blade, and the groove of first blade is buckled on the annular protrusion of brush disk, and first
The radial blade position line of the side alignment of blade, will fix first blade on brush disk with fixture.First blade peace
After the completion of dress, the bearing outer ring of two ball bearings 5 in measurer is resisted against to the outer rim of brush disk, by being resisted against for 1 side of blade
Another side of blade, screwing wing nut 17 keeps positioning rule 3 and end ruler 2 relatively fixed, i.e., positioning rule 3 and blade 1 are opposite
Fixed, the angle between 1 side of 3 side of positioning rule and blade is blade angle degree at this time.
Then take second blade, by the groove of taken blade be buckled on the annular protrusion of brush disk and with first blade
It is close to, the bearing outer ring of two ball bearings 5 in measurer is resisted against to the outer rim of brush disk, 1 side of blade is resisted against second
The side of the exposing of a blade observes whether 1 side of blade and the side of second blade generate gap at this time, if between generating
Gap, then there are mismachining tolerances for one of side of second blade of explanation, are not inconsistent with rule blade, need to re-work.
The adjustable special measuring tool of radial angle and according to the method described above using the present embodiment for turbine blade installation
Blade is measured one by one, can guarantee the uniform specification of blade, and quickly and accurately picks out unqualified blade.And the present embodiment
Can occur between middle positioning rule 3 and end ruler 2 to rotation, so blade 1 and positioning rule 3 between angle it is adjustable,
The blade that can adapt to different radially installed angles does not need to match multiple measurers, and versatility is good.
